Zimbabwe

HARARE

Often a night in Harare, the capital city, is required in order to connect flights. Tobacco auctions operate between April and October and are fascinating. Patrick Mavros is a renowned silversmith who has a studio on the outskirts of town which is well worth a visit.

Meikles Hotel
Zimbabwe’s oldest and only five star hotel with 296 rooms and 30 suites. Situated in the city centre the hotel has its own pool, shopping arcade and is convenient for sight seeing.

Imba Matombo Lodge
An exclusive Relais & Chateaux thatched lodge situated on a hill overlooking suburban Harare. Accommodating 14 guests, the lodge is an excellent alternative to any of the large city centre hotels. The rooms are all ensuite and tastefully decorated. Excellent restaurant and large swimming pool.

Wild Geese Lodge
A peaceful country setting with a dramatic view over the indigenous Mazoe Valley, about 15 minutes out of Harare and 40 minutes from the airport. Accommodation is for 20 guests under thatch with a large verandah taking in the commanding setting. Walks and horse riding on the 1000-acre estate are offered. Lovely pool.
